彩票走势图

Kendo UI for jQuery数据管理使用教程:Spreadsheet - 将数据存储为JSON

原创|使用教程|编辑:龚雪|2021-08-05 14:07:26.123|阅读 176 次

概述:Kendo UI for jQuery中的Spreadsheet控件将数据存储为JSON,本文将主要介绍这个功能。

# 慧都年终大促·界面/图表报表/文档/IDE等千款热门软控件火热促销中 >>

相关链接:

Kendo UI for jQuery最新版工具下载

Spreadsheet允许您以原生JSON格式存储和加载数据。

入门指南

格式遵循与小部件配置相同的结构,它旨在用于直接存储和作为中间格式。

注意:一旦Spreadsheet退出 Beta 版本,将发布官方JSON模式。

持久化的信息包括:

  • 单元格公式、值、格式和样式。
  • 行高和列宽。
  • 排序和过滤选项。
  • 活动工作表和选择。
使用序列化 API

Spreadsheet客户端API包括用于加载和存储其状态的fromJSON和toJSON方法,要加载包含数据的Spreadsheet,请将与所需架构匹配的对象传递给fromJSON,这将重置小部件并清除所有现有数据。

以下示例演示如何使用fromJSON加载数据。

<div id="spreadsheet"></div>
<script>
$("#spreadsheet").kendoSpreadsheet();

var spreadsheet = $("#spreadsheet").getKendoSpreadsheet();
spreadsheet.fromJSON({
sheets: [{
name: "Food Order",
mergedCells: [
"A1:G1"
],
rows: [{
height: 70,
cells: [{
value: "My Company", fontSize: 32, textAlign: "center"
}]
}]
}]
});
</script>

您还可以选择仅加载特定工作表中的数据,除了引用它的公式之外,这不会影响位于其他工作表中的数据。

以下示例演示如何使用fromJSON加载工作表数据。

<div id="spreadsheet"></div>
<script>
$("#spreadsheet").kendoSpreadsheet({
sheets: [{
name: "Inventory"
}, {
name: "Food Order",
mergedCells: [
"A1:G1"
],
rows: [{
height: 70,
cells: [{
value: "My Company", fontSize: 32, textAlign: "center"
}]
}]
}]
});

var spreadsheet = $("#spreadsheet").getKendoSpreadsheet();
spreadsheet.sheetByName("Inventory").fromJSON({
rows: [{
cells: [{
value: "Chai", textAlign: "center"
}, {
value: 12
}]
}]
});
</script>

Kendo UI for jQuery | 下载试用

Kendo UI for jQuery是完整的jQuery UI组件库,可快速构建出色的高性能响应式Web应用程序。Kendo UI for jQuery提供在短时间内构建现在Web应用程序所需要的一切,从多个UI组件中选择,并轻松地将它们组合起来,创建出酷炫响应式的应用程序,同时将开发时间加快了50%。


慧都高端UI界面开发

标签:

本站文章除注明转载外,均为本站原创或翻译。欢迎任何形式的转载,但请务必注明出处、不得修改原文相关链接,如果存在内容上的异议请邮件反馈至chenjj@pclwef.cn

文章转载自:慧都网

为你推荐

  • 推荐视频
  • 推荐活动
  • 推荐产品
  • 推荐文章
  • 慧都慧问
扫码咨询


添加微信 立即咨询

电话咨询

客服热线
023-68661681

TOP